| Improving organizational resilience is the key to the survival and development of enterprises in an uncertain environment.In the era of digital economy,how and under what circumstances enterprise digital transformation can improve organizational resilience is a topic of common concern of academic research and enterprise practice.Since the new century,the characteristic situation of volatility,uncertainty,complexity and ambiguity has become increasingly prominent,and the enterprise management is facing a more severe realistic situation.Despite this,there are plenty of companies that survive and grow over the long term.The fundamental difference is that they possess this crucial ability of organizational resilience.At present,with the vigorous development of digital economy,the digitalization embedded in organizational structure and management can greatly improve the stability and resilience of organizations,which is closely related to the formation of organizational resilience.Therefore,it is of great practical significance to correctly grasp the internal relationship between digital transformation and organizational resilience.The purpose of this study is to clarify the relationship between digital transformation and organizational resilience from a long-term perspective,its influencing mechanism and regulatory factors,and to further conduct an extended test under the impact of the COVID-19 pandemic in order to supplement the description of the relationship between the two.Based on the durability capability theory,principal-agent theory and dynamic capability theory of organizational resilience,this paper constructs A conceptual model based on the relationship between digital transformation and organizational resilience,and conducts an empirical study using the panel data of China’s Shanghai and Shenzhen A-share listed companies from 2007 to 2021.Firstly,the basic relationship between digital transformation and organizational resilience is studied.Secondly,from the perspectives of corporate governance,total factor productivity and enterprise innovation,the paper analyzes the mechanism of digital transformation affecting organizational resilience.Finally,the moderating effects of financial slack and managerial short-termism on the relationship between digital transformation and organizational resilience are explored,and the adaptive context of the relationship between digital transformation and organizational resilience is clarified.In addition,based on the real situation of the impact of COVID-19,the impact of digital transformation on organizational resilience was explored to supplement and support the relationship between digital transformation and organizational resilience from a longterm perspective.Based on the above research,the following conclusions are drawn: first,digital transformation has a significant positive impact on organizational toughness;Second,digital transformation can enhance organizational resilience by improving corporate governance level,total factor productivity and enterprise innovation ability.Corporate governance level,total factor productivity and enterprise innovation ability play a partial mediating role in the relationship between digital transformation and organizational resilience.Third,financial slack and manager myopia respectively strengthen and weaken the positive impact of digital transformation on organizational resilience.Fourth,digital transformation can mitigate the negative impact of COVID-19 on organizational resilience,and support the role of digital transformation in building organizational resilience in the long run.This paper broadens the research on the antecedent variables of organizational resilience,enriches the theoretical cognition of enterprise digital transformation,and has positive theoretical and practical implications. |
